    I hate when people say this has something to do with banelings being able to explode underground. Your half right. This has something to do with banelings being able to burrow. Exploding underground and unburrowing to explode are the same thing. There is no difference. This isn't like SC1 when you could kill spider mines and take no damage from them. If a baneling unburrows right next to you and your army kills it, they will still take damage from it. This essentially makes it no different.

    Burrow is pretty boring ATM. I would like to see burrow reduce damage. Especially if it is moved to T2. This allows Blizzard to make it more interesting. Maybe take less damage from Psionic Storm, or Hunter Seeker Missiles, or Splash altogether. This would also automatically buff up the Lurker, though they should just remove it.
